At a local conveience stor, you purchase a cup of coffee, but at 98 degree celsius, it is too hot to drink. you add 23.0 g of ice that is -2.2 degree celsius to 248 ml of the coffee. what is the final temperature( in degree celsius) of the coffee? ( assume the heat capacity and density of the coffee are the same as water and the coffee cup is well insulated)
change of heat of fuss=6.01 KJ/mol, change of heat of vap=40.67 KJ/mol, C water=37.1/mol. 0c, speciffic heat capacity of water(l)=75.3J/mol.0c and specific heat capacity of water(g)=33.6J/mol.oc
